OSDN Git Service

Optional.none を nil表記に変更
authormasakih <masakih@users.sourceforge.jp>
Mon, 13 Aug 2018 06:44:27 +0000 (15:44 +0900)
committermasakih <masakih@users.sourceforge.jp>
Mon, 13 Aug 2018 06:44:27 +0000 (15:44 +0900)
KCD/BattleInformationViewController.swift
KCD/DefaultKey.swift
KCD/DockInformationFutures.swift
KCD/Fleet.swift
KCD/Future.swift

index f0b7175..8a3bd24 100644 (file)
@@ -53,7 +53,7 @@ class BattleInformationViewController: NSViewController {
             
         case let area?: mapArea = "\(area)"
             
             
         case let area?: mapArea = "\(area)"
             
-        case .none: return nil
+        case nil: return nil
             
         }
         
             
         }
         
index 8569031..a0423fa 100644 (file)
@@ -92,7 +92,7 @@ final class DefaultKey<T>: DefaultKeys {
         
         switch rawAlternativeValue {
             
         
         switch rawAlternativeValue {
             
-        case .none: fatalError("DefaultKey (\(self)) has no alternative value.")
+        case nil: fatalError("DefaultKey (\(self)) has no alternative value.")
             
         case let .some(value): return value
             
             
         case let .some(value): return value
             
index 5d2e74d..1b0cfef 100644 (file)
@@ -47,7 +47,7 @@ func createDockInformationFuture<T: DockInformationFutureCreatable>(number: Int)
         
         guard T.alreadyHasData(for: number) else {
             
         
         guard T.alreadyHasData(for: number) else {
             
-            return .none
+            return nil
         }
         
         guard let status = T.init(number: number) else {
         }
         
         guard let status = T.init(number: number) else {
index bf74b75..c90e993 100644 (file)
@@ -73,7 +73,7 @@ final class Fleet: NSObject {
                 
                 guard let deck = self.store.sync(execute: { self.store.deck(by: number) }) else {
                     
                 
                 guard let deck = self.store.sync(execute: { self.store.deck(by: number) }) else {
                     
-                    return .none
+                    return nil
                 }
                 
                 return deck
                 }
                 
                 return deck
index ddec9da..e1970e0 100644 (file)
@@ -240,7 +240,7 @@ extension Future {
                     
                 case .error(let e)?: return Future<U>(e)
                     
                     
                 case .error(let e)?: return Future<U>(e)
                     
-                case .none: fatalError("Future not complete")
+                case nil: fatalError("Future not complete")
                     
                 }
             }
                     
                 }
             }